Narragansett barely beat Providence Country Day the last time the pair played, but that sure wasn't the case this time around. The Mariners never let the Knights get on the board and left with a 6-0 victory on Monday. Narragansett haven't had any issues with Providence Country Day recently, as the game was their sixth consecutive win against them.

Narragansett's victory bumped their record up to 5-0. As for Providence Country Day, they have been struggling recently as they've lost three of their last four contests. That's put a noticeable dent in their 2-4 record this season.
